About this opportunity
The National Institute of Dental and Craniofacial Research (NIDCR) intends to publish a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O) to promote practice-based research through a Dental Primary Care Practice-Based Research Network (PBRN). This NOFO will invite applications for a Coordinating Center, to support the infrastructure for the planning and implementation of multiple observational studies and clinical trials, together with an Administrative and Resource Center, described in a separate companion NOFO. Supported studies will focus on integrating oral health care into medical care (whole-person health).
